Anyone who meets people online has to do it safely. Age is not a factor.

I met a lot of people in person after meeting them online. I never had any real problems, although a few of the guys who implied that they were single actually had wives… and kids… but that’s still not the same as being raped or killed.

You do have to be smart & safe, though. Meet in a public place, maybe with friends at another table to keep an eye on you, if you’re really nervous about it. I always had a friend who knew where I was going, who I was meeting, and what time I planned to be home… and I’d call her to let her know I got home OK when the meeting was over.

I always talked to the guy on the phone before I met him, too. Sometimes someone who seems cool online … isn’t so cool on the phone. It’s harder to hide that "creepiness factor" on the phone.

All that said… I want you to know that I met my husband online. Next month is our fifth anniversary. And yeah, I still love the guy. :-)
